Driving a Boat is the same as driving a car.

No it is not! Boats float on top of the water and generally the water is always moving. Boats cannot simply maneuver as precisely as a vehicle can on asphalt. Boats have no brakes, and even if they did have brakes you still have the movement of the water as well as wind playing a factor in moving you about. The water has no designated vehicle lanes or signals to direct traffic, so it is imperative to know and understand the rules of the water to remain as safe as possible and avoid collisions with other fellow boaters.

"You do not need to wear a life jacket if you can swim".

You may see many boaters out on the water with occupants who do not wear life jackets. However, when you consider that 90% of drowning accidents involve people who were not wearing a life jacket, perhaps you may rethink this decision. Say you fall off your boat and hit your head, you may become dazed and confused. Or perhaps you could hyperventilate and accidently gasp in water. If you are in cold water, you could also experience hypothermia and/or Caloric labyrinthitis which is an inner ear disturbance which may cause a person to become disoriented which explains why someone may swim down instead of up.

"Ethanol gas is okay for my boat".

Well no, actually it is not. Ethanol may be okay for your vehicle when you take into consideration how much more often you go fill up your tank in your car vs. how often you go fuel up your boat. It is strongly recommended not to use Ethanol gas as it can cause costly damage to many boat motors. There are many o-rings, gaskets and seals in boat motors. Ethanol will speed up the process of eating away at these things. Another issue with the use of Ethanol fuel in boat motors is what is called Phase Separation. This means when your fuel separates leaving the pure gasoline on top of the Ethanol. So, when the Ethanol fuel goes into the engine it does not have the same combustible qualities it once did, which may cause your engine to not run properly.
